Post Follow-up to this messageRobert wrote: > I am contemplating a switch to OSX. Is Tcl/Tk up to date on OSX? > > Robert > > yes (and mostly). If you build/run an X11 based Tk is is identical to any other *nix Tk - (and apple gives you the X11 server that runs on OSX) There is also a native Aqua (the GUI part of OSX) port of Tk which is very nearly as good. There has been a lot of hard work on it and it shows, it looks & runs well. There are still a few rough edges in a couple of spots, but I still use it. check out the tcl-mac mailing list for more info/details And above & beyond Tk I would definitely recommend making the switch.
